I had that in my '82. It turned out to be the EGR computer opening that valve at the wrong time. I unplugged it and its run fine since. I havn't found any fix for it yet. Joe Grubbs supposedly had a fix, but I could never get details from him. Anyway, unplug yours, or the vacuum/electric relay mounted on the right strut area just over the EGR valve, and take it for a test drive.

> My lovely french wench has once again started acting more wench than
> french. She seems to run fine will under load, but during idle she
> tries desperately to stall, sometimes quite successful. Also, very
> erratic idle even if she doesn't stall. Sometimes I can start her up
> and it drives fine for 10 minutes or so, but eventually, it begins to
> stall ad idle. Not very safe to have drive a manual car with foot on
> both gas and brakes.
>
> I know most of you will suggest a vacuum (air getting into system)
> leak, but I have done a bit of work on the car just to rule some
> things out. It doesn't appear to be the diaphragm on the fuel filter,
> though tommorow I will rule it out 100% by using an inline filter
> temporarily to test that hypothesis. It also doesn't appear to be a
> leak anywhere in the fuel line. I just checked and adjusted the
> valves, but the car was doing this before I adjusted them. According
> to the trouble shooting diagnosis chart, listed under "return to idle
> very slow - or stalling on deceleration" it is either, idle or
> *antistall settings. Antistall settings then has a note, *(not
> adjustable on VE pump outside of idle adjust). I'm a bit worried that
> it might be IP, but would find it curious since it runs fine under
> load.
